Is there anything i am missing, i carried out a master reset on the phone the eventually got the settings from the O2 website. With all of these saved i still get no GPRS( i have not altered anything).

When i look at phone status i get "gprs: No Access. I know this sim works cause if i put it in another phone i get GPRS straight away. exodus told me that he had to wait upto 4 hours for GPRS to register, to me this is not aceptable for a phone that calls itself Easyshare!!

Is there anything else i can try?

Goto connectivity, data comm, pref service and select gprs & gsm This message was posted from a T610
